In March of this year, I began to develop double vision. At first it was a nuisance, something that I could handle. My eyes would adjust after quite some time staring at things and trying to focus. As the weeks passed, my vision grew steadily worse until I broke down and bought an eye patch to help with seeing two of everything. As added bonuses, my right eye is turned entirely inward now, and I have headaches of varying intensity all the time.

I saw an ophthalmologist who told me I needed to have an MRI done on my brain. I had the MRI. The scan showed a spot on my brain, and then I was referred to a neurologist. The neurologist threw half a dozen tests at me, including more MRIs on my neck and spine and very expensive blood work in order to rule out a diagnosis of multiple sclerosis.

On the plus side, the MRI results came back normal, but I still have more blood tests to do. One of the tests, called a JCV, is more than $1,500 alone. I also need to have a lumbar puncture (spinal tap m/) to test the fluid in my spine for antibodies to determine whether or not I have a demyelinating disease. This means my body is attacking the coating on my nerves, known as a myelin sheath, in my brain. A demyelinating issue is in the same family as multiple sclerosis, though it is not as severe as MS.
